Output 18c6421508d91a46c349e00ac2d389f3770a25aff53a67bc10f9e1b73790b55b:7

value
62227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52e56f38d98d03f778046e329ffe5d59f1efd8a7 OP_EQUAL
address
39FLBfDRysnHx4bcSLQ8QEdiodsuzrveR9
transaction
18c6421508d91a46c349e00ac2d389f3770a25aff53a67bc10f9e1b73790b55b
spent
true